Currently, Bitcoin’s halving mechanism remains a key driver of its long-term price cycles. Historically, halving events have sparked new bullish momentum, tightening supply and encouraging upward price action. As Bitcoin heads into its next halving phase, many expect the same outcome: reduced selling pressure from miners and renewed institutional interest.
